Routine Cleaning for a Fresh Look

Dirt, mildew, and algae can build up on your deck's surface. This not only makes it slippery but can also lead to the wood decaying. Regular cleaning is a basic step in keeping your deck healthy.

  1. Sweep the deck often to remove leaves and debris.
  2. Wash the deck with a soft brush and a gentle, deck-safe cleaner.
  3. Rinse it well with a garden hose, being careful with high-pressure washers unless they are specifically recommended for your deck's material and used with great care.

Thorough Inspections and Prompt Repairs

Finding problems early can stop small issues from becoming big ones. A careful check of your deck should be done at least once a year.

  1. Look for loose or sticking-out nails and screws; tighten them if needed.
  2. Check for splinters, cracks, or rot in the deck boards, railings, and support posts.
  3. Imagine a small crack in a deck board. If it's ignored, water can slowly get in and make the crack bigger. Eventually, this could lead to a large, unsafe area that needs extensive `deck repair services`. Catching these issues early helps avoid such problems.
  4. Check how stable the railings and stairs are, tightening any parts that wobble.
  5. Address any signs of insect damage or places where water collects.

Common Deck Problems and Solutions

Various issues can come up with decks, and each one needs a specific approach. Dealing with these quickly can save time and money.

  1. Rotting Wood: Moisture can cause wood to rot, especially in spots that are always damp or don't drain well. Damaged parts are removed and replaced with treated lumber.
  2. Loose or Damaged Boards: Boards can warp, split, or become loose because of temperature changes or heavy use. These are usually re-secured or replaced to make the deck strong again.
  3. Wobbly Railings: Railings are very important for safety. Any looseness means that posts and balusters need to be strengthened or replaced.
  4. Fading or Peeling Finish: Sun exposure makes finishes break down, leading to an old look. This often means sanding and putting on a fresh coat of stain or sealant.
  5. Mildew and Algae Growth: Green or black growth makes a deck slippery and unattractive. Professional cleaning removes these growths, protecting the wood underneath.

The Professional Staining Process

Professional deck staining involves several key steps to make sure the finish lasts and works well. Each stage is carefully completed to get the wood ready and apply the stain correctly.

  1. Preparation is Key: First, the deck is thoroughly cleaned to remove dirt, mildew, and old stain. This is often done using special cleaners and power washing. Any loose nails are secured, and small wood flaws are fixed. Serious issues needing `deck repair services`, like warped boards or significant rot, should be repaired before staining. The deck then needs to dry completely. This step is crucial for the stain to soak in and stick properly.
  2. Application Techniques: Once dry, the stain is applied evenly. Professionals use brushes, rollers, or sprayers, choosing the best method for the deck’s specific design and wood type. Care is taken to ensure consistent coverage, avoiding streaks or uneven spots. Sometimes, more than one coat is applied to get the desired color depth and the most protection.
